Sorry, I took this pic with my iPhone, and the LED's are really damn bright so the camera freaked out. It's not actually a big red bar, there's about ten individual LED's.They are LED strips, and I put them on the very bottom of the headlight. The wires are hidden in the rubber protection. It took some crazy ingenuity to actually wire this to a switch in the car. I have a switch to turn them on and off in the cabin, more specifically the slot that is right behind the shifter in the center part between the seats. The wires run from the engine compartment through a tiny space between the right fender and the right door. Then I just hid the wires behind the glove compartment and ran them under the plastic by the center console (I'll get pics) to that slot. I took out the cover for the slot and drilled a hole in in to put the switch there, and then placed it back.
